    Abstract: An uninterruptible power supply system includes a plurality of functional modules interconnected to form a power distribution network coupling at least two power sources to a load. Each functional module has at least two ports coupled to at least one other of the functional modules and/or to at least one other external device and includes a control circuit configured to autonomously control at least one function relating to electrical power transfer between the at least two ports. The system further includes a controller module configured to communicate with each of the functional modules over at least one digital communication link to control power flow between the at least two power sources and the load.

    Abstract: An apparatus for use with various shearing machines for safely and efficiently positioning material to be worked. Magnets which control the material are embedded in a body made of non-magnetic material. Magnets are positioned in the forward end of the apparatus for holding the material being worked while other magnets are positioned in the body of the apparatus for adhering the apparatus to the machine table. A handle is provided for sliding the material into the proper position.

    Abstract: To overcome the difficulties caused by variation in user interfaces from self-service terminal to self-service terminal, a self-service terminal can use a standardized interface device that is compatible with other terminal types and other regions. The interface device can be positioned on a housing and electrically coupled to the housing via a secure physical connection. Media readers can be integrated into the interface device. An encrypted touch-sensitive display can be integrated into the interface device and positioned on a front of the interface device. The touch-sensitive display can show prompts to initiate a transaction at the self-service terminal. The prompts can provide instructions for causing physical media to be read at any one of the media readers to produce identification data. A processor positioned in the housing can receive the identification data from the interface device via the secure physical connection.

    Abstract: Methods and systems are provided for rating quality of a scale within a plurality of scales. A method of determining a quality rating may include weighing a package on a scale, weighing the first package on a plurality of other scales, and comparing the weight of the package on the scale with the weight of the package on the plurality of other scales. The more agreement between the weight of the package on the scale with the weight of the package on the plurality of other scales, the higher the quality rating of the scale.

    Abstract: In an embodiment, a connector or connector assembly for attaching a nasal cannula with a gas delivery hose includes a sensor port for a sensor probe positioned near an end of a nasal cannula, which can allow the sensor probe to be placed closer to the patient's nostrils than previous connector parts allowed. The connector can be configured to advantageously allow the nasal cannula to rotate relative to the gas delivery hose, thereby allowing a patient or healthcare provider to untangle or otherwise straighten the hose or the cannula. The connector assembly can be configured to automatically align locking protrusions on a first component with locking recesses on a second component, where insertion of the second component within the first component causes the second component to rotate relative to the first component, thereby aligning the locking protrusions with associated locking recesses.

    Abstract: Methods and apparatuses for domain decomposition in computer simulations using an m-dimensional space-partitioning tree. The domain decomposition may be used in load balancing. Each subdomain boundary is adjusted according to its assigned computer node capability such that its load matches its capability. The subdomain simulation load may be acquired from predictive estimates or from actual measurement during the simulation execution. The load balancing domain decomposition may be done before the simulation starts or during the simulation.

    Abstract: A vaccination system for delivering a vaccine substance to avian pullets is provided. Such a system includes a vaccine delivery assembly configured to perform a vaccine delivery procedure for delivering a vaccine substance to the avian pullets. A plurality of positioning devices is provided, with each positioning device receiving an avian pullet for presentation to the vaccine delivery assembly. Each positioning device is transported to individually mate with the vaccine delivery assembly to deliver the vaccine substance during the vaccine delivery procedure. Associated methods, devices, and assemblies are also provided.

    Abstract: A cooking tank 112 for a food fryer 100 includes a lower heating zone 154 for receiving a heating element of heat exchanger 120, and an upper product zone 152 in which a product transporting conveying system 122 is positioned. The lower heating zone of the tank 112 is narrower in width than the upper product zone 154 of the tank. Conveyor side bars 140 extend upwardly from shoulders 170 extending laterally from the narrower side walls at the heating zone of the tank to the wider side walls 168 at the product zone of the tank. Conveyor side bars 140 extend upwardly from the shoulders 170, inwardly of the side walls 168, to support the conveying system 122.
